Alert: GreenwhistleScheduler missed two consecutive watering windows for zone group C. This usually means the Fernbrook valve gateway dropped its session, but it can also indicate clock skew on the scheduler host. Verify the last successful run timestamp before restarting anything. Escalation steps and valve recovery procedures are documented on the page below.

wiki page, hawep-fajop: https://jira.tolvaqsys.internal/projects/projects/pages/pages

# Service Accounts: String Extraction

The `extract-i18n` script pulls translatable strings from all Bramblewick repos and pushes them to the Glossa service. It runs under the `i18n-extractor` service account. Do not run it under your personal account; Glossa rate-limits individual users aggressively. The account has write access to the staging catalog only. Set the token in your shell before invoking the script. The current staging token is below.

API key for kahap-kafog: zpat15_6qzxZ7YR8aDwjmp

Heads up: if the Lintrock baseline file in the Quarrow repo drifts from main, CI fails with a "stale baseline" error even when the code is fine. Quick fix is to regenerate the baseline on a clean checkout and re-push. If a customer build is blocked, confirm the failing run matches the token below before escalating.

build token for yadug-yagag: htk21_c863c33eb8b82c0c9c152

Alert: TideBoard widget staleness. Fires when the coastal tide-table widget has not refreshed its prediction data in over 6 hours, usually due to the upstream harmonics feed stalling. User impact: displayed tide times may drift by several minutes. Not release-blocking unless paired with feed-ingest errors. Acknowledge, then restart the ingest worker. The triage checklist and escalation rota are on the page below.

wiki page, kahog-hahig: https://vault.zemvargrid.internal/display/deploy/repo/settings/merge_requests/job/settings/6f3b933774dbc5320a4daa18

Quick heads-up on Pinwheel UI versioning: we cut a minor release every sprint, and anything touching component props needs a changeset file in the PR. No changeset, no merge — the bot will nag you. Majors are rare and go through the design council first. The full policy, with examples of what counts as breaking, lives on the internal page below.

wiki page, bahip-yahip: https://grafana.qirvanlabs.corp/browse/display/projects/cc3a1b9dbfc9